In recognition of his hard work over the years, General Manager of Kings Garments, Petit-Louis Acceus has received an award from INDEPCO, a non-profit organization in Haiti, which was founded in 1992.
Acceus who received training at INDEPCO in 1994, was presented with the award recently during a visit to Haiti.
“I am really pleased about it, because I never expected to receive an award in that area,” he told Dominica News Online (DNO) during an interview. “I am young and that will give me encouragement to do more in Dominica.”
He continued, “I feel great, I feel happy about it.”
Acceus also expressed his love for the Dominican public and promised that he will continue to make an effort to train more people in Dominica.
He also called on Dominicans to continue to support him and his organization.
The mission of the INDEPCO is to promote the development of the sewing industry, contributing to the expansion of the labour market and decentralization of industrial activities.
This is accomplished by networking members workshops, modernization of the sector, technical training.
The ultimate goal is to make the Haiti textile industry competitive in the international market.
The Haiti textile industry includes hand embroidery, crochet, beading and more.
Kings Garments, located on Steber Street in Pottersville, has operating in Dominica for several years and specializes in men and women clothing, chair-covering, outside jobs, repairs, and renting of jackets.
